WebNov 5, 2016 · K-nearest neighbor graph (KNN) is a widely used tool in several pattern recognition applications but it has drawbacks. Firstly, the choice of k can have significant impact on the result because it has to be fixed beforehand, and it does not adapt to the local density of the neighborhood. Secondly, KNN does not guarantee connectivity of the graph. WebGraph types. The graph depicts principal, interest, and extra payments. 2. 2. magic wholesalersWebA graph is k-colorable if it has a k-coloring. The chromatic number of a graph, written ˜ G, is the least kfor which Gis k-colorable. A graph Gis 2-colorable if and only if it is bipartite. Determining whether or not a graph is 3-colorable is an NP-complete problem.
